Media Release: TENS OF THOUSANDS OF JOBS TO GO – O'FARRELL TO SLASH SERVICES IN SEPTEMBER BUDGET

The O'Farrell Government is planning to cut tens of thousands of jobs across the State as part of the September budget - ripping the guts out of local health, education and emergency services.  

"The O'Farrell Government has flagged it plans to cut tens of thousands of jobs in health, primary industries, education and emergency services," Opposition Leader John Robertson said.  

"Cutting tens of thousands of job cuts will rip the guts out of healthcare, education, the Police Force and other vital services in NSW.

"The Premier has put word out of up to 80,000 job cuts to soften the ground for when the final figure comes in at less than that.

Media release: O'FARRELL'S LAWS WORSE THAN WORKCHOICES

This is the media release from the Opposition on Barry O'Farrell's NSW Workchoices laws:
The O'Farrell Government will have unprecedented powers to slash wages and conditions for nurses, teachers and police under new laws introduced in the NSW Parliament.

Opposition Leader John Robertson said the proposed changes are worse than the Howard Government's WorkChoices laws.

"The Premier has outdone John Howard and Peter Costello with this unprecedented attack on the rights at work of nurses, teachers and police," he said.

"Barry's O'Farrell's bill is worse than WorkChoices.
